Reconfiguring the Default VLT Settings (Optional)
To reconfigure the default VLT settings, use the following commands.
1.
Enter VLT-domain configuration mode for a specified VLT domain.
CONFIGURATION mode
vlt domain
domain-id
The range of domain IDs is from 1 to 1000.
2.
After you configure a VLT domain on each peer switch and connect (cable) the two VLT peers on each side of the VLT
interconnect, the system elects a primary and secondary VLT peer device. To configure the primary and secondary roles before
the election process, use the primary-priority command. Enter a lower value on the primary peer and a higher value on the
secondary peer.
If the primary peer fails, the secondary peer (with the higher priority) takes the primary role. If the primary peer (with the lower
priority) later comes back online, it is assigned the secondary role (there is no preemption).
3.
(Optional) When you create a VLT domain on a switch, Dell Networking OS automatically creates a VLT-system MAC address
used for internal system operations.
VLT DOMAIN CONFIGURATION mode
system-mac mac-address
mac-address
To explicitly configure the default MAC address for the domain by entering a new MAC address, use the
system-mac
command. The format is aaaa.bbbb.cccc.
Also, reconfigure the same MAC address on the VLT peer switch.
Use this command to minimize the time required for the VLT system to synchronize the default MAC address of the VLT domain
on both peer switches when one peer switch reboots.
4.
(Optional) When you create a VLT domain on a switch, Dell Networking OS automatically assigns a unique unit ID (0 or 1) to
each peer switch.
VLT DOMAIN CONFIGURATION mode
unit-id {0 | 1}
To explicitly configure the default values on each peer switch, use the
unit-id
command.
Configure a different unit ID (0 or 1) on each peer switch.
Unit IDs are used for internal system operations.
Use this command to minimize the time required for the VLT system to determine the unit ID assigned to each peer switch
when one peer switch reboots.
